How Our High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Process Works
At the heart of our High-Velocity Air Mover Drying service is a meticulous process designed to reduce damage and get you back to normal as quickly as possible. When you choose us, you can expect a dedicated team to work tirelessly behind the scenes to ensure a seamless experience.
Step 1: Initial Assessment
We’ll start by conducting a thorough inspection of your property to identify the extent of the damage and develop a customized plan to address your specific needs. Our technicians will carefully survey the affected area, taking note of any structural issues, water sources, and potential hazards.
Step 2: Equipment Setup
Next, we’ll set up our state-of-the-art equipment, including high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ers, to begin the drying process. Our technicians will strategically place the equipment to increase airflow and efficiency, reducing downtime and disruption to your daily life.
Step 3: Drying and Monitoring
With the equipment in place, our technicians will closely monitor the drying process, regularly checking moisture levels and adjusting the equipment as needed to ensure best results. This careful attention to detail helps prevent secondary damage and ensures your property is thoroughly dry.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to verify that your property is completely dry and free from any remaining moisture. We’ll also take care of any necessary cleanup, including disposing of any unsalvageable materials and restoring your property to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need High-Velocity Air Mover Drying
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age. Our team is here to help you catch these signs early and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den moisture,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. Don’t ignore these smells, they’re a warning sign that needs prompt attention.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Visible water stains can show a larger issue,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of underlying moisture issues. Don’t wait, our team can help you assess the damage and provide a solution to prevent further problems.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Fading on Walls or Furniture
Discoloration or fading on walls or furniture can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you assess the damage and provide a solution to prevent further problems.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ks in Walls or Floors
Unusual sounds or creaks in walls or floors can be a sign of hidden moisture or structural damage. Don’t ignore these signs, our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Cost in Black Diamond, WA
Our High-Velocity Air Mover Drying services are priced based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Black Diamond, WA. These estimates are subject to change based on the specifics of your property and the extent of the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Equipment Setup |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and number of equipment units required. |
| Drying and Monitoring | $500-$2,500 | Number of equipment units required, duration of the drying process, and number of technician visits.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100-$500 | Size of affected area, number of materials required for repairs, and complexity of the cleanup process. |

Common Questions About High-Velocity Air Mover Drying
Q: How long does the drying process typically take?
A: The drying process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the severity of the damage. Our team will closely monitor the process to ensure best results.
Q: Can I stay in my home during the drying process?
A: Yes, you can stay in your home during the drying process. Our team will work around your schedule to reduce disruption to your daily life. But, we may need to restrict access to certain areas of the property to ensure the drying process is not interrupted.
